    Essential Components of an Ice Maker Interior

    Condenser

    This vital component acts as the bedrock of the cooling process. By dissipating heat, the condenser transforms the refrigerant gas back into a liquid, enabling the cycle to continue seamlessly.

    Evaporator

    The evaporator plays a crucial role in extracting heat from the water reservoir, causing it to freeze. This process results in the formation of crystal-clear ice cubes.

    Compressor

    The compressor, the powerhouse of the ice maker, pressurizes the refrigerant to facilitate its flow throughout the system, providing the energy necessary for efficient cooling.

    Water Valve

    This indispensable component regulates the water flow into the ice maker, ensuring the precise amount of liquid is available for the freezing process.

    Common Problems and Troubleshooting

    Ice Maker Not Producing Ice

    This issue can be caused by several factors, such as a faulty compressor, clogged water valve, or a malfunctioning thermostat. Refer to the manufacturers manual for specific troubleshooting steps.

    Ice Maker Leaking Water

    A leaking water valve or a cracked water line can lead to unwanted leaks. Contact a qualified technician to diagnose and resolve the issue promptly.

    Ice Maker Making Noisy Sounds

    Excessive noise can indicate a loose or worn-out compressor motor or a faulty condenser fan. Seeking professional assistance to identify the source of the noise is advisable.

    Tips for Maintaining an Efficient Ice Maker

    Regular Cleaning

    Periodically clean the ice maker interior to remove any mineral deposits or debris that may hinder its performance. Refer to the manufacturers instructions for specific cleaning procedures.

    Filter Replacement

    If your ice maker is connected to a water line, regularly replace the water filter to ensure the purity of the ice produced.

    Proper Ventilation

    Ensure there is adequate ventilation around the ice maker to prevent overheating and maintain optimal performance.
